r4277 - packages/trunk/pingus/debian/patches

Marco Rodrigues gothicx-guest at alioth.debian.org
Sun Sep 23 22:28:53 UTC 2007


Author: gothicx-guest
Date: 2007-09-23 22:28:53 +0000 (Sun, 23 Sep 2007)
New Revision: 4277

Modified:
   packages/trunk/pingus/debian/patches/data_dir.patch
Log:
updated data_dir.patch for 0.7.1

Modified: packages/trunk/pingus/debian/patches/data_dir.patch
===================================================================
--- packages/trunk/pingus/debian/patches/data_dir.patch	2007-09-23 21:19:09 UTC (rev 4276)
+++ packages/trunk/pingus/debian/patches/data_dir.patch	2007-09-23 22:28:53 UTC (rev 4277)
@@ -1,16 +1,11 @@
-# Copyright (C) 2007  Miriam Ruiz <little_miry at yahoo.es>
-# Licensed under the GPL, see /usr/share/common-licenses/GPL
+--- pingus-0.7.1/src/pingus_main.orig.cpp	2007-09-22 16:58:45.000000000 +0100
++++ pingus-0.7.1/src/pingus_main.cpp	2007-09-23 23:02:21.000000000 +0100
+@@ -578,7 +578,7 @@
+         }
 
-Index: pingus-0.7.0/src/pingus_main.cpp
-===================================================================
---- pingus-0.7.0.orig/src/pingus_main.cpp	2007-08-31 17:26:52.000000000 +0000
-+++ pingus-0.7.0/src/pingus_main.cpp	2007-08-31 17:27:53.000000000 +0000
-@@ -622,7 +622,7 @@
-     }
-   
-   std::string data_path = br_find_prefix("data");
--  data_path += "/share/pingus/data/";
-+  data_path += "/share/games/pingus/data/";
-   //std::cout << "DataPath: " << data_path << std::endl;
-   path_manager.add_path(data_path);
-   path_manager.add_path("data");
+       char* exe_path = br_find_exe_dir(".");
+-      path_manager.add_path(exe_path + std::string("/../share/pingus/data/"));
++      path_manager.add_path(exe_path + std::string("/../share/games/pingus/data/"));
+       path_manager.add_path(exe_path + std::string("/data"));
+       path_manager.add_path("data"); // assume game is run from source dir, without any magic
+       free(exe_path);




More information about the Pkg-games-commits mailing list